Write a server that tracks the number of the clients connected to the server. When a new
Question:
Write a server that tracks the number of the clients connected to the server. When a new connection is established, the count is incremented by 1. The count is stored using a random-access file. Write a client program that receives the count from the server and display a message, such as You are visitor number 11, as shown in Figure 31.19. Name the client Exercise31_04Client and the server Exercise31_04Server.
Transcribed Image Text:
|X| - D X| Exercise31_04Client Exercise31_04Server Exercise31_04Server started at Sun Jun 09 16:07:26 EDT 2013 You are visitor 1 Starting thread 0 Client IP /127.0.0.1 Starting thread 1 Client IP /127.0.0.1 Exercise31_04Client You are visitor 2
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 60% (5 reviews)
Program Plan Create a class Exercise3104Client which extends Application class Declare Socket class object socket to connect to the server inside the overridden method startStage ps Create DataInputSt...View the full answer
Answered By
Akshay Singla
as a qualified engineering expert i am able to offer you my extensive knowledge with real solutions in regards to planning and practices in this field. i am able to assist you from the beginning of your projects, quizzes, exams, reports, etc. i provide detailed and accurate solutions.
i have solved many difficult problems and their results are extremely good and satisfactory.
i am an expert who can provide assistance in task of all topics from basic level to advance research level. i am working as a part time lecturer at university level in renowned institute. i usually design the coursework in my specified topics. i have an experience of more than 5 years in research.
i have been awarded with the state awards in doing research in the fields of science and technology.
recently i have built the prototype of a plane which is carefully made after analyzing all the laws and principles involved in flying and its function.
1. bachelor of technology in mechanical engineering from indian institute of technology (iit)
2. award of excellence in completing course in autocad, engineering drawing, report writing, etc
4.70+
48+ Reviews
56+ Question Solved
Related Book For
Introduction to Java Programming, Comprehensive Version
ISBN: 978-0133761313
10th Edition
Authors: Y. Daniel Liang
Question Posted:
Students also viewed these Computer science questions
-
Write a server for a client. The client sends loan information (annual interest rate, number of years, and loan amount) to the server (see Figure 31.17a). The server computes monthly payment and...
-
Write a server for a client. The client sends the weight and height for a person to the server (see Figure 31.18a). The server computes BMI (Body Mass Index) and sends back to the client a string...
-
Revise Exercise 31.1 for the client to send a loan object that contains annual interest rate, number of years, and loan amount and for the server to send the monthly payment and total payment. Write...
-
Does the customer buying process end when a customer buys some merchandise? Explain your answer.
-
Why can't eukaryotic transcription be regulated by attenuation?
-
In Exercises use Theorem 9.15 to determine the number of terms required to approximate the sum of the series with an error of less than 0.001. Data from in Theorem 9.15 THEOREM 9.15 Alternating...
-
Equilibrium for extraction of acetic acid from 3-heptanol into water at \(25^{\circ} \mathrm{C}\) is \(\mathrm{y}=1.208 \mathrm{x}\), where \(\mathrm{y}=\) weight fraction acetic acid in water and...
-
Stark, Inc., placed an order for inventory costing 500,000 FC with a foreign vendor on April 15 when the spot rate was 1 FC = $0.683. Stark received the goods on May 1 when the spot rate was 1 FC =...
-
Expenses that are not dependent on the amount of goods or services produced by the business are known as _________________ costs and expenses dependent on volume or paid per quantity are known as...
-
In Deep Water: Boardroom Tussle at Asia Water Technology Case Overview Listed on the Singapore Exchange in March 2005 , Asia Water Technology Ltd (AWT) faced problems such as rapidly deteriorating...
-
Revise Programming Exercise 31.1 to write a server for multiple clients. Write a server for a client. The client sends loan information (annual interest rate, number of years, and loan amount) to the...
-
Develop a client/server application to view and add addresses, as shown in Figure 31.20. ? Use the StudentAddress class defined in Listing 31.5 to hold the name, street, city, state, and zip in an...
-
Suzanne and Laura form a partnership to market local crafts. In April, the two women spent $1,600 searching for a retail outlet, $1,200 to have a partnership agreement drawn up, and $2,000 to have an...
-
Missy Inc. is considering a project that has the following cash flow data. What is the project's IRR? Year 0 1 2 3 4 5 Cash flows -$1,550 $325 $325 $425 $325 $325
-
How does a synecdoche differ from a metonymy, and can you provide an example of each from notable literary works ? Explain
-
Examine the role of allusions to classical works in constructing the narrative's archetypal framework.
-
Designing and developing applications that support the primary business activities are a part of what activities?
-
Erik Erikson's theory of initiative versus guilt captures the emotional and social changes of early childhood. A healthy sense of initiative depends on exploring the social world through play,...
-
In a hostage crisis, is it ethical for a government to agree to grant a terrorist immunity if he releases the hostages, even though the government has every intention of capturing and prosecuting the...
-
Chris Zulliger was a chef at the Plaza Restaurant in the Snowbird Ski Resort in Utah. The restaurant is located at the base of a mountain. As a chef for the Plaza, Zulliger was instructed by his...
-
What are three important differences between the 3G and 4G cellular architectures?
-
What is the role of the eNodeB, MME. P-GW, and S-GW in 4G architecture?
-
What is the role of the RNC in the 3G cellular data network architecture? What role does the RNC play in the cellular voice network?
-
Probability A B 0.1 (11%) (35%) 0.1 3 0 0.5 0.2 0.1 NE 13 21 24 40 26 44 a. Calculate the expected rate of return, ^B, for Stock B (A A = 14.50%.) Do not round intermediate calculations. Round your...
-
ELA, Inc. will pay a $ 0 . 6 0 dividend today. The dividend is expected to triple in the first year and then double in the second year. After that the dividend will grow at a constant annual rate of...
-
Technology Fund X weight (%) 32.2 2. The mutual fund X has value weights on four sectors and returns as given in the table below. The table also shows the weights and returns of the fund's benchmark...
Study smarter with the SolutionInn App